Output fb377e7f13ec6b69a306d55e97264d6da00768bfb9c1a7ae9469cdfd2d17fcc8:2

value
467504
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07b40de424b58e7e03a94274c4332948b28ed2d2b62a802aa0645f571e32cd4a
address
bc1pq76qmepykk88uqafgf6vgveffzega5kjkc4gq24qv304w83je49qpyqdhx
transaction
fb377e7f13ec6b69a306d55e97264d6da00768bfb9c1a7ae9469cdfd2d17fcc8
confirmations
139736
spent
true